NGC 4581
 
NGC 4581 is a elliptical galaxy located in the constellation of Virgo. The NGC is a catalog of 7,840 nebulae, star clusters, and galaxies. Here are the key stats on NGC 4581:
| NGC: | NGC 4581 | 
| Type: | galaxy | 
| Galaxy type: | elliptical | 
| Galaxy morph class: | E | 
| Constellation: | Virgo | 
| Surface brightness: | 23.1 mag/arcsec2 | 
| V-mag (visual): | 12.3 | 
| B-mag (blue): | 13.2 | 
| J-mag (IR): | 10.5 | 
| H-mag (IR): | |
| K-mag (IR): | 9.86 | 
| Right Ascension: | 12:38:05.17 | 
| Declination: | 01:28:39.90 | 
| Major axis: | 1.62 ' | 
| Minor axis: | 1.06 ' | 
| Angle (major axis): | 172° | 
| Radial velocity: | 1841 km/s | 
| Redshift: | 0.00616 | 
Right Ascension (RA) units = HH:MM:SS.SS
Declination (Dec) units = DD:MM:SS.SS
